 International Animal Rescue

The International Animal Rescue takes a hands-on approach in an attempt to alleviate animal suffering. Based out of England, they work closely with organizations in India, Indonesia, and Malta, and have recently opened locations in the United States as well. 

The IAR has many different ongoing rescue projects, including exotic animals such as Orangutans, the Slow Loris, Howler Monkeys, and Malta Birds, but also focus on the vaccination and sterilization of stray dogs and cats. They work hard to rescue and release these animals back into their native habitats, while also providing sanctuaries for those who cannot be taken back to the wild. 

In addition to their rescue efforts, the IAR works to promote the conservation of natural habitats and the wildlife within them. They also help educate the public, encouraging compassionate and humane treatment of all animals.
